The only known exception to how a Zanpakutō is unique to the Shinigami carrying it is the Shinken Hakkyōken, in which it is a Zanpakutō passed down from one generation to another of the Ise Clan. They are one with the Shinigami, and they share a Shinigami's conviction. When released, they can display a vibrant power. Shinigami use them in battle as a reflection of their heart. Zanpakutō are born with their Shinigami, and they die along with their Shinigami. Once a Shinigami learns his/her Zanpakutō's name, they can communicate with one another and grow stronger together. These beings can vary greatly in appearance, and have their own distinct personalities, which are similar to their owner's.Ī Zanpakutō's shape and abilities are based on their Shinigami's soul. The Zanpakutō's name is the name of the living spirit which empowers the sword and lends its strength to the Shinigami who wields it. Each Shinigami carries a Zanpakutō, and each Zanpakutō is unique: the swords are reflections of a Shinigami's power and soul, and sentient beings unto themselves. Capable of cutting spiritual bodies, they are among the few weapons which can be used to combat Hollows. Zanpakutō are the trademark weapons of the Shinigami. Its shape differs depending on its owner. Such weapons are unique swords generated from their owner's souls. In its sealed state, a Zanpakutō has the form of a Japanese sword. The Zanpakutō of low-ranking Shinigami are called Asauchi and do not have names, but the Zanpakutō of high-ranking Shinigami do have names. ![]()
